Inferno Theatre is an artist-centric physical ensemble theater company in Berkeley. The company will be performing five shows this year, as part of its 2018 Season. Two of the five shows have been confirmed to take place at Inferno's home theatre in Berkeley, which is located at the South Berkeley Community Church (1802 Fairview St, Berkeley, CA). The location of the remaining three shows will be announced soon.

We are looking for five volunteers who will assist as Theater House Managers. The role of a house manager is to assist the Inferno Team during the show performances by greeting, selling tickets, and ushering patrons into the theater. The shows will be held in the evenings, typically on Thursday, Friday, Saturday, and Sunday evenings. Each show runs for 3 weeks.

A schedule of the performances will be provided to you in advanced. We are looking for individuals who can assist during these shows. We are seeking individuals who want to make an impact and who are dependable and responsible.

Description

Inferno Theatre is an artist-centric physical ensemble theater company in Berkeley, dedicated to the creation of work that is physical, literary, and spectacular.

We produce classic works as well as new original works, always incorporating text, movement, music and multimedia. Productions are directed by founder Giulio Perrone, thus creating a cohesive body of work using physical theater and commedia dell'arte techniques.
